Dine and Dash couple sentenced

|News

A couple who took part in 'dine and dash' offences have been sentenced. 

Bernard McDonagh, 41, and Ann McDonagh 39, have today been sentenced for multiple offences of dishonesty.

From 9 August 2023 to 19 April 2024, the couple attended five restaurants, ordering substantial amounts of food for themselves and their family, totalling £1,168.70 knowing they would not make payment. Ann McDonagh would attempt to make payments despite knowing the card transactions would be declined. When payment could not be taken, she would leave to obtain alternative payment, but would not return. On an occasion where food was delivered, they refused to make payment, closing the door on the delivery driver.

Ann McDonagh also committed several offences of shoplifting, removing security tags and stealing items to the value of £1,017.60. She continued her deception on arrest, obstructing police by indicating that she was nine months pregnant, resulting in her release from custody.

Their scheme was uncovered when a business shared CCTV footage of their actions on social media.

The couple first appeared at Swansea Magistrates' Court on 8 May 2024, where they pleaded guilty.

A spokesperson for the Crown Prosecution Service said: “The thefts committed by the McDonagh’s have had a devastating impact on local family run restaurants. These businesses, already facing numerous challenges, have suffered financial losses and emotional strain due to the McDonagh’s actions.

“They have today been brought to justice”.

Ann McDonagh has been sentenced to 12 months imprisonment.

Bernard McDonagh has been sentenced to eight months imprisonment.
 

Notes to editors

  • Bernard McDonagh (DOB 08/02/1983) is from Sandfields, Port Talbot.
  • Ann McDonagh (DOB 19/03/1985) is from Sandfields, Port Talbot.
  • Bernard McDonagh pleaded guilty to:

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 9 August 2023 at River House, Kings Road, Swansea Docks (£267.60)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 31 January 2024 at Golden Fortune, Commercial Road, Port Talbot (£99.40)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 23 February 2024 at La Casona, New Road, Skewen (£276.60)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 27 March 2024 at Isabelles, Well Street, Porthcawl (£196)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 19 April 2024 at Bella Ciao, Castle Street, Swansea (£329.10)

  • Ann McDonagh pleaded guilty to:

Theft from a shop on 6 September 2023 at Tesco Extra (£126.60)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 9 August 2023 at River House, Kings Road, Swansea Docks (£267)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 31 January 2024 at Golden Fortune, Commercial Road, Port Talbot (£99.40)
Theft from a shop on 3 February 2024 at Bridgend Designer Outlet (Tommy Hilfiger £442)
Theft from a shop on 17 February 2024 at Bridgend Designer Outlet (Tommy Hilfiger £49)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 23 February 2024 at La Casona, New Road, Skewen (£276.60)
Theft from a shop on 25 February 2024 at Sainsbury’s Bridgend (£400)
Obstruct/resist a constable in execution of duty on 13 March 2024
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 27 March 2024 at Isabelles, Well Street, Porthcawl (£196)
Obtaining services dishonestly (jointly) on 19 April 2024 at Bella Ciao, Castle Street, Swansea (£329.10)

  • Sentence took place on 29 May 2024 at Swansea Crown Court
